If a UA is configured to send a message to an outbound proxy, will the proxy
ever send 3XX messages back to the UA?
I envision 2 scenarios - 
1) The Proxy and the redirect/location server are colocated.
2) The Proxy is distinct from the redirect/location server.

In the 1st case, the proxy will determine that a message directed to UA-b
should actually be sent to UA-c.

In the 2nd case, the proxy will query the redirect server, the redirect
server will respond (if a valid address is presented) with a 3XX message,
and the proxy will send the message to the contact presented in the 3XX
response.
So in both cases, it seems that the originating UA will only realize that
the message has been sent to an alternate location when it receives a
response from the called party.
On a more basic note, when does the proxy decide to use the services of the
location/redirect server?
